Just wanted to report that I got Impulse Tracker working fine under WinXP+VDMSound+update1+launchpad. The *only* problem I noticed was that the sound was noticably delayed behind the pattern display when playing a song. I was able to reduce this lag a bit by reducing the DMA polling period (reducing the buffer length didn't seem to have as much of an effect)
Oh, I also had to hit alt+enter to go full-screen because it tweaks the text-mode characters to make a pseudo-graphical interface.
Insufficient memory errors can be avoided by increasing EMS.

I walked someone else (with a faster computer) through setting up IT to run with Win2k+VDMSound+update1+LaunchPad, and it works for her too. I redid my configuration in the process of walking her through it and found out that having IT start full-screen (via the vesa option) causes the music to be choppy, but starting it in a window and then hitting alt+enter to go full-screen results in smooth sound. Weird huh?
Also, I tried reducing lag by using the Wave Mapper instead of DirectSound for SB emulation (and it seems to help), but when I quit IT, it freezes with a blank screen and a text-mode mouse cursor, so I have to flip back to Windows and kill it. Not sure what's going on there.
